Output 588ed395e2b8a2814d6bbfd31bad513dc8690ca8498837f18a7e61a8fcd107b3:3

value
95897318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3602f1dd8b121617fc85c6335adb6abe830ef6ba OP_EQUAL
address
36cbwWXn4gGCACEmSxDNGGsGQ63nJt1KCr
transaction
588ed395e2b8a2814d6bbfd31bad513dc8690ca8498837f18a7e61a8fcd107b3
confirmations
353149
spent
true